Junction City and Woodlawn squared off in some playoff action on Friday, but Junction City had to settle for second. They came up short against the Bears, falling 14-3. The defeat continues a trend for the Dragons in their meetings with the Bears: they've now lost seven in a row.
Junction City's loss dropped their record down to 9-12. As for Woodlawn, the victory (which was their 22nd in a row) raised their record to 29-4.
Junction City does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Woodlawn, they have already played their next match, a 15-0 win against Magnet Cove on the 10th.
